Rosemount Hotel

61-63 STAINES ROAD, HOUNSLOW

All bedrooms are EnSuite, have flat screen TV's(32 channels), direct dial telephone, internet access, black out blinds, tea & coffee facilities. We have a 40 cover restaurant and coffee deck We are only 15 minutes away from Heathrow terminals 1,2,3,4 & 5.

Directions to Rosemount Hotel

Tube: Hounslow Central (0.26mi, 0.42km) Railway: Hounslow (0.48mi, 0.77km) Airport: London Heathrow Airport (3.65mi, 5.87km) From Heathrow Airport...take the A4 signposted to C. London, Hounslow, Harrow for 2.2 miles then take the A3006 ( Bath Rd.) and after 1.5 miles turn right into Steve Biko Way.The Hotel rear entrance and free parking is on the right.

Review by Anonymous on 8 December 2008 who stayed in December 2008.
Customer Service
Cleanliness
Room Quality
Value for money
Food Quality
Family Friendly

Room was very small, but bed and sheets clean and comfortable.
Bathroom exceptionally small, you couldn't do anything in there not even undress. Bathroom was very clean though and if you are a size 0 it'll be fine.
Customer Service was very good.
Window's wouldn't close so we were awoken at 6am by the planes and unable to sleep anymore as they flew by every minute. Its also on a very busy road.
The TV also came on of its own accord at about 6.30am and blasted us awake.
Easy to find and parking good.

Review by Anonymous on 16 September 2008 who stayed in September 2008.
Customer Service
Cleanliness
Room Quality
Value for money
Food Quality
Family Friendly

first impression was favorable, the room was quite spacious,however the only facility for clothes hanging was a metal rack fixed to the wall in the bathroom .this was like a hatrack with coat hooks underneath high on the wall.this held the towels as there was no towel rail. this was a disabled room, so it would have been out of reach for someone in a wheel chair.
There was no soap at all in the bathroom. the real problem though was the dining arrangements which totally ruined our stay.
When booking a continental breakfast for three the day we arrived I asked if the hotel had Soya milk (if not I would buy some in London) I was assured that they did. The following morning at breakfast time we were told by the only member of staff on duty that they did not have Soya milk. My husband searched the local shops and bought some so we went into breakfast to be served by the long haired receptionist with no apron and,loose hair. there was no sign of the bread and croissants that were advertised. when asked she said well what do you want toast or croissant , when you tell me I will get it. There was no offer of a Drink. The fruit element was a bowl with a few apples in it. Cooked meat 3 slices of beef and 3 of very cheap looking ham under a dome. I did not like the look of it as I raised the dome the smell was horrific the beef was sticky and slimy with a green coating, it was not at all chilled as though it had not been refridgerated. There were vacum packed fingers of cheese which were sticky. We were appaled at the state of this meal priced at £6.50 per head. Clearly they were not following Food Hygiene regulations and were a serious health hazard. We complained ,paid for the room onlyand left without eating feeling shocked and bitterly disappointed also hungry.
